Output 51035726b434214d13f9b41d38a06ca62ab6ea46eab90e36929e8dff73697683:1

value
77672763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e927137402b6f0c9ce77bf8ad9c783a60fba62ed OP_EQUALVERIFY OP_CHECKSIG
address
1NFoFk98fPfgvqKGsPBGWvbmxgPBZr3Wng
transaction
51035726b434214d13f9b41d38a06ca62ab6ea46eab90e36929e8dff73697683
confirmations
446118
spent
true